PT MNC Asia Holding Tbk  (ISX:BHIT)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

PT MNC Asia Holding Tbk Business Description

Address Jalan Kebon Sirih Timur Kav. 21-27, MNC Bank Tower, MNC Center, 21st Floor, RT.15/RW.7, Kota Jakarta Pusat, Gambir, Kec. Menteng, Daerah Khusus Ibukota Jakarta, Jakarta, IDN, 10340
PT MNC Asia Holding Tbk is an integrated investment group with a strategic portfolio across the media and entertainment, financial services, and tourism and hospitality sectors. The Group's operating segments are: Financing and securities, Bank financial institution, Advertising and content, Pay TV and Broadband, Mining, and Others. The majority of its revenue is derived from the Advertising and content segment, which represents income generated from the Group's advertising and content-based media businesses, including direct-to-home pay TV services, operation of media networks, content production and distribution, and offering digital and OTT streaming services, among other related business activities.
